Water Heater Leak Water Removal Cost In Hellertown, PA

The cost of Water Heater Leak Water Removal in Hellertown, PA can vary depending on the severity of the leak,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for different aspects of the service: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and removal $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, amount of water, and equipment needed
Drying and dehumidification $300 – $1,500 Size of affected area, equipment needed, and number of days required
Sanitizing and cleaning $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, type of cleaning products needed, and number of days required
Final inspection and touch-ups $100 – $500 Size of affected area, number of touch-ups needed, and equipment used
Emergency response and travel fees $100 – $500 Distance from our location, time of day, and urgency of the situation
Insurance and permit fees (if applicable) $500 – $2,000 Type of insurance, permit requirements, and local regulations

Keep in mind that these are estimated price ranges and may vary depending on your specific situation. We offer free estimates and will provide a detailed breakdown of the costs involved in your Water Heater Leak Water Removal service.

Common Questions About Water Heater Leak Water Removal

Q: What causes water heater leaks?

A: Water heater leaks can be caused by a variety of factors, including aging or worn-out parts corrosion or rust and improper installation or maintenance.
